About RMCET:
Prabodhan Shikshan Prasarak Sanstha is a registered public charitable trust (Regi. No. E-697 (Ratnagiri), dated 7th June 1995) registered under the public trust act 1950. The trust has been carrying on its activities for the last twelve years mainly in the field of education. The sole objective of the Sanstha is to promote education for the people of the region and also work for the welfare and upliftment of society.

Location:

Rajendra Mane College of Engineering and Technology, popularly known as RMCET, is located in the remote areas of Devrukh, Ratnagiri. The college is around 20 kms from Sangameshwar Railway Station still, most students prefer to commute by bus which drops you pretty close to the college gate. Devrukh bus stop, around 6 kms from the college, is the most sought after path to travel to the college. RMCET is a famous college in the native of Ratnagiri and Devrukh Court and Ambav Lake are the popular landmarks.


Infrastructure:

RMCET campus is huge but not very well utilised. Most of the land spaces are left vacant with no beautiful garden or green landscapes. The classrooms are average and without an air conditioner. Fans, luckily, work. Benches are not broken. Wifi is encircled only around the computer labs which students find pretty annoying. The SBI ATM within the campus becomes extremely useful for any emergencies, especially to the hostelites. "The overall infrastructure is average and should focus on basic necessities like water, sufficient books in the library, strong wifi connection and decent hostels", says a second year student.

Rajendra Mane College of Engineering and Technology:
Sanstha is running in its 16th year, a degree engineering college at Ambav (Devrukh) approved by AICTE, New Delhi, recognised by Directorate of Tech. Education, Maharashtra and affiliated to Mumbai University since 1998 running in its 14th year.

RMCET is located on 46.25 acres of land at village Ambav, about 7 Km. from Devrukh city. The campus includes Administrative, Instructional Area, Work Shop, Laboratories, Library and Residential buildings etc. area admeasuring 20461 Sq.mtrs. This College is a fully developed residential engineering college. At present there are over 1200 students studying in the following five branches viz. Computer, Electronics & Telecommunication, Automobile, Mechanical Engineering and Information Technology. This college has earned a reputation as being among the best colleges in Konkan Region.

RMCET has well equipped Laboratories, Computer Departments, Workshop and Library to impart best technical education to the students.

RMCET has qualified staff strength of 65 Teaching Faculty and 80 Non-Teaching employees. The employees are paid salary as per the pay scale approved by UGC / AICTE and the D.A is paid as prescribed by State Govt. from time to time. Teaching Faculty is selected by the properly constituted Selection Committee appointed by the University of Mumbai.

The overall result of RMCET is well above the University average result.
